The corresponding bit is in off status when the nodes in the node list of master module are normal; the corresponding
bit is in on status when the nodes in the node list of master module are abnormal, e.g. Initializing fails or other
abnormality causes slave offline.

6.2 Master Status of CANopen Network

User can read the content value for H'5003>>H'01 to acquire the master module status message of CANopen network
by sending SDO. When master module is at normal work, the content value for H'5003>>H'01 is 0; when there is any
error in master module, the content value for H'5003>>H'01 is the corresponding error code.
